Does a watermark really protect my photo?

A watermark makes unauthorised use visible and discouraging, but can be removed by advanced users with editing software. It is a clear ownership signal, not an unbreakable protection.

What are watermarks used for?

Photographers watermark preview images they send to clients. Designers protect portfolio images. Businesses mark stock photos or promotional material with their brand name.

Why in the browser?

PixRust runs entirely in your browser using the Canvas API and WebAssembly. Your image is never sent to a server — all processing happens locally on your device. This means your photos remain private by design, whether they are personal snapshots or confidential documents. There is no account required, no file size limit, and nothing is stored after you close the tab.
